Subject: Re: [PATCH 3/4] iio: adc: ad7768-1: use
devm_regulator_get_enable_read_voltage
On Tue, 2025-08-12 at 23:49 -0300, Jonathan Santos wrote:
> Use devm_regulator_get_enable_read_voltage function as a standard and
> concise way of reading the voltage from the regulator and keep the
> regulator enabled. Replace the regulator descriptor with the direct
> voltage value in the device struct.
